Transaction 7d13ca42b2885aadbfb93fd2d145d0223fc660dd798f86406f495fdf9d9d4b39
2 Input
2 Outputs
- 7d13ca42b2885aadbfb93fd2d145d0223fc660dd798f86406f495fdf9d9d4b39:0
- 7d13ca42b2885aadbfb93fd2d145d0223fc660dd798f86406f495fdf9d9d4b39:1
value 536429
address 1C5ahkPQhXz4vurXJUeyLxZRqKaLS9X1wS
value 9981000
address 3AMrmSjxauV6HTr63WMh3DNhg2zSEbCtHd